Biography

Dr. Michael Latzko is a board-certified general surgeon with fellowship training in advanced laparoscopic and robotic surgery. He is skilled in minimally invasive surgical approaches and regularly helps patients seeking treatment for multiple types of hernia; esophageal conditions including GERD; gallbladder conditions; thyroid, parathyroid and adrenal gland disorders; colon cancer; diverticulitis; hemorrhoids and more. He has published articles in academic health journals and textbooks and has also been a physician educator in a broad range of surgical areas. He has become one of the leading general surgeons in the area. Dr. Latzko specializes in a broad range of surgical procedures including: • Abdominal Wall Reconstruction • Adrenal Surgery • Anti-Reflux Procedures • Bile Duct Disorders • Colon Resection • Esophageal Cancer • Esophageal Disorders • Gallbladder Disease • Gastric Cancer • Gastric Resection • Gastro-Esophageal Reflux • Hernia Repair • Inflammatory Bowel Disease • Pancreatic Surgery • Robotic Surgery • Small Bowel Surgery • Spleen Surgery • Thyroid and Parathyroid Surgery
